Understanding XRP and XLM: An Overview

XRP and XLM each function as digital currencies on purpose-built blockchains, with XRP operating on the XRP Ledger and XLM on the Stellar Network. I see that both networks enable near-instant settlement, allowing users to transfer funds globally in less than five seconds, according to public blockchain data.

I note their primary distinction lies in audience and vision. XRP primarily targets financial institutions, with partners like Santander using it for cross-border payments. XLM focuses on individuals, NGOs, and underbanked populations. Its software supports microtransactions and remittances in developing regions.

XRP and XLM use consensus protocols instead of traditional mining. XRP employs a Unique Node List (UNL) for rapid consensus among trusted validators, while XLM applies the Stellar Consensus Protocol (SCP) to ensure efficient agreement across a decentralized pool of nodes. Both reduce energy use versus proof-of-work blockchains.

Transaction fees remain minimal. Fees on the XRP Ledger average around 0.00001 XRP per transfer. For XLM, the average network fee stands at 0.00001 XLM, which supports micropayments and keeps the network accessible to users globally.

The Origins and Purpose of XRP

XRP emerged to simplify how money moves across borders and reduce frictions in global finance. I see financial institutions gravitating toward XRP because of its efficiency and focus on institutional-grade use cases.

History and Development of XRP

Ripple Labs launched the XRP Ledger in 2012 to address shortcomings like slow transaction times and high fees of first-generation blockchains. Engineers Arthur Britto, David Schwartz, and Jed McCaleb created the protocol to offer faster settlement and lower costs than Bitcoin. Unlike proof-of-work systems, I notice XRP’s consensus protocol excludes energy-intensive mining. Ripple Labs still holds a significant portion of all XRP, periodically unlocking tokens to maintain ecosystem liquidity. The network reached public exchanges and commercial adoption from 2013, attracting major partners such as Santander and American Express.

Use Cases and Applications of XRP

XRP primarily supports cross-border payments for banks and fintechs. I see RippleNet leveraging XRP as a bridge currency to move value between different fiat currencies without pre-funded accounts. Examples include Santander’s One Pay FX and SBI Remit in Japan, which reduce settlement times from days to seconds. XRP also accelerates treasury payments, supplier settlements, and interbank transfers.

Developers in remittance and payment gateway projects use the XRP Ledger for its speed and minimal fees. I find transaction costs usually less than $0.01, supporting high-throughput, high-volume payment scenarios. Specialized applications now explore microtransactions, decentralized exchanges, and tokenized asset issuance.

The Origins and Purpose of XLM

Stellar Lumens (XLM) emerged to connect global payment systems and facilitate low-cost, fast transactions—especially for individuals, NGOs, and underbanked populations. Unlike XRP’s institution-focused model, XLM emphasizes financial inclusion and open access.

History and Development of XLM

I see Stellar’s launch in 2014, co-founded by Jed McCaleb and Joyce Kim, as a direct response to the need for decentralized value exchange outside traditional banking. Jed McCaleb, who also contributed to the early development of XRP, set up the Stellar Development Foundation (SDF) to support network growth as a non-profit entity.

Stellar’s protocol uses the Stellar Consensus Protocol (SCP). SCP allows nodes to reach agreement without mining, making transactions energy-efficient and quick. From its debut with a 100 billion lumen supply, the network now operates with a fixed total of 50 billion XLM as of the 2019 protocol update, boosting transparency and predictability.

Use Cases and Applications of XLM

XLM powers cross-border payments, microtransactions, and remittances for users in 180+ countries. For example, the Stellar Aid Assist project enables NGOs like the IRC and Mercy Corps to distribute digital aid instantly, especially in crisis zones.

I see partnerships like MoneyGram’s integration with Stellar as impactful, letting users exchange USDC for local cash seamlessly. Wallets such as Lobstr and Vibrant support XLM-driven savings, payments, and transfers, helping users maintain small balances cost-effectively.

Key Differences Between XRP and XLM

Both XRP and XLM provide fast, low-cost blockchain transactions, yet key differences set them apart across technology, adoption, and use cases—including the growing trend of crypto casinos.

Technology and Consensus Mechanisms

XRP and XLM blockchains rely on consensus protocols, not mining. XRP uses the Unique Node List (UNL), while XLM operates on the Stellar Consensus Protocol (SCP). Each design impacts network control and decentralization.

Technical Comparison

Feature XRP Ledger Stellar Network
Consensus Unique Node List (UNL) Stellar Consensus Protocol (SCP)
Block Time 3-5 seconds 2-5 seconds
Energy Use Low (no mining) Low (no mining)
Token Supply Capped at 100 billion Capped at 50 billion
Fee Per Transaction ~0.00001 XRP ~0.00001 XLM
Governance Ripple-selected trusted validators Open membership for nodes

XRP maintains a smaller, more curated set of validators, mostly selected by Ripple, minimizing but not eliminating some centralization concerns. XLM’s open membership lets anyone join its consensus groups, leaning more toward decentralization.

Market Position and Adoption

XRP primarily targets financial institutions, banks, and payment processors. Ripple’s partnerships with American Express, Santander, and SBI Holdings reflect its B2B orientation. XLM focuses on retail users, NGOs, and underbanked populations. MoneyGram, Circle, and the United Nations have tested XLM for humanitarian aid and low-value remittance flows, especially in developing regions.

Pros and Cons of XRP and XLM

Advantages of XRP

  • Fast Settlement: XRP processes transactions in 3-5 seconds, supporting high-frequency banking and gaming applications.
  • Low Fees: Average transaction costs are about 0.00001 XRP, reducing expenses for cross-border payments and casino deposits.
  • Institutional Integration: Major banks and payment providers use XRP, demonstrating established trust and broad adoption.
  • Scalability: Handles up to 1,500 transactions per second, meeting demands of financial networks and gaming sites.

Disadvantages of XRP

  • Centralization Risks: Ripple Labs controls validator selection, concentrating influence and causing regulatory debates.
  • Regulatory Challenges: Ongoing legal actions, such as the SEC lawsuit, create uncertainty for investors and partners.
  • Limited Retail Focus: Most development centers on B2B institutional use, not individual users or microtransaction models.

Advantages of XLM

  • Inclusive Participation: Stellar’s open network allows anyone to operate a node, creating a broadly distributed ecosystem.
  • Microtransaction Support: XLM’s low fees and speed facilitate micropayments for remittances and micro-gaming bets.
  • Humanitarian Adoption: NGOs and international relief agencies use XLM for crisis payments and aid programs, supporting social impact.
  • Developer Flexibility: Tools for asset issuance and on-chain smart contracts expand potential use cases beyond payments.

Disadvantages of XLM

  • Lower Throughput: Stellar processes up to 1,000 transactions per second, underperforming compared to XRP’s network.
  • Inflation Control: Changes to the original inflation model and concerns about token supply sometimes create uncertainty in market perception.
  • Competition: XLM faces strong rivals in cross-border and microtransaction solutions, including stablecoins and CBDCs.
